Publication:
Controlling of Five Axis Manipulator with Turkish Voice Commands Using Microcontrollers

dc.contributor.authorAK, AYÇA
dc.contributor.authorTOPUZ, VEDAT
dc.contributor.authorsAyça AK;Vedat TOPUZ;Musa AYDIN
dc.date.accessioned2022-03-15T17:03:03Z
dc.date.accessioned2026-01-11T06:16:29Z
dc.date.available2022-03-15T17:03:03Z
dc.date.issued2018-12-31
dc.description.abstractThe interaction between human beings and machines has been increasing in conjunction with the development of computer technology.Controlling a system with voice-based commands is one of the most popular applications in this area. In this study, the main goal is to builda system, which is able to control a robotic arm comprised of five controllable axes with certain voice commands.The robotic arm controlling process starts with the matching of sounds taken from the user. Then sounds processed in voice recognitioncard. After the command recognized by voice recognition card, then index number is sent to a microcontroller. Consequently, this operationprovides a communication between voice recognition module and servo motor drive card. Finally, the microcontroller calculates therequired angles by using the data provided by the previous process and sends this data to the servo motor drive card in order to realize therobotic arm action.
dc.description.abstractBilgisayar teknolojisi gelişimiyle birlikte, insanlar ile makineler arasındaki etkileşim artmaktadır. Ses tabanlı komutlarla bir sistemi kontrol etmek bu alandaki en popüler uygulamalardan biridir. Bu çalışmada ana hedef, belirli sesli komutlarla beş kontrol edilebilir eksenden oluşan robot kolunu kontrol edebilen bir sistem oluşturmaktır. Robot kolunu kontrol etme işlemi, kullanıcıdan alınan seslerin ve ses tanıma kartında işlenmiş ve ses tanıma kartı tarafından tanımlanan seslerin eşleştirilmesi ile başlar. Ardından pozitif bir eşleme varsa, sistem tarafından ses tanıma modülü ve servo motor sürücü kartı arasında bir iletişim sağlayan bir mikrodenetleyiciye veri gönderilir. Son olarak, mikrodenetleyici, önceki işlem tarafından sağlanan verileri kullanarak gerekli açıları hesaplar ve robotik kol hareketini gerçekleştirmek için bu verileri servo motor sürücü kartına gönderir.
dc.identifier.doi10.7240/marufbd.392671
dc.identifier.issn2146-5150;2146-5150
dc.identifier.urihttps://hdl.handle.net/11424/253695
dc.language.isoeng
dc.relation.ispartofMarmara Fen Bilimleri Dergisi
dc.rightsinfo:eu-repo/semantics/openAccess
dc.subjectKimya, Analitik
dc.subjectKimya, Uygulamalı
dc.subjectKimya, İnorganik ve Nükleer
dc.subjectKimya, Tıbbi
dc.subjectKimya, Organik
dc.subjectÇevre Bilimleri
dc.subjectMatematik
dc.subjectFizik, Matematik
dc.subjectMühendislik, Kimya
dc.subjectMühendislik, Elektrik ve Elektronik
dc.subjectEndüstri Mühendisliği
dc.subjectMühendislik, Makine
dc.subjectMalzeme Bilimleri, Biyomalzemeler
dc.titleControlling of Five Axis Manipulator with Turkish Voice Commands Using Microcontrollers
dc.title.alternativeMikrodenetleyicileri Kullanarak Türkçe Sesli Komutlarla Beş Eksenli Manipülatör Kontrolü
dc.typearticle
dspace.entity.typePublication
oaire.citation.endPage459
oaire.citation.issue4
oaire.citation.startPage453
oaire.citation.titleMarmara Fen Bilimleri Dergisi
oaire.citation.volume30

Files

Original bundle

Now showing 1 - 1 of 1
Loading...
Thumbnail Image
Name:
file.pdf
Size:
888.47 KB
Format:
Adobe Portable Document Format